Analysis

The most recent figure for age dependency ratio, old in Togo is 6.2%, measured in 2025.

The figure is down 2.3% on the previous year and down 2.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, age dependency ratio, old in Togo peaked at 6.8% in 1960 and was at its lowest, 5.5%, in 1997.

Togo ranks 174th of 215 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 66 years of available data.

Age dependency ratio, old, is the ratio of older dependents--people older than 64--to the working-age population--those ages 15-64. Data are shown as the proportion of dependents per 100 working-age population.
